      <description>&lt;P&gt;We too have had a need to host the font files locally.&amp;nbsp; The images below show our folder structure, where the "Website" folder is the root directory of our website, and then you see further subdirectories "jsapi" and "fonts".&amp;nbsp; It is this "fonts" folder in which we've organized the font files in the same manner as seen on Esri's site.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;In the code, we just add the following, and it works: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="javascript"&gt;esriConfig.fontsUrl = "/jsapi/fonts";&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;If your application is on a different server than the fonts, you'd have to use an absolute URL, e.g.: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="javascript"&gt;esriConfig.fontsUrl = "https://myServer/jsapi/fonts";&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="image1.png" style="width: 959px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/146886iFE82E912F4A338BF/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="image1.png" alt="image1.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="image2.png" style="width: 999px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/146887iCFB51262D1C9B3FD/image-size/large?v=v2&amp;amp;px=999" role="button" title="image2.png" alt="image2.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;I finally found a solution by using an interceptor which disables credential authentification since fonts do not require credentials. Without using credentions the cors errors do not occur any more.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;LI-CODE lang="javascript"&gt;
function registerPortalFontsInterceptor(logService: LogService): void {
    const portalFontsUrl = new URL('apps/fonts', `${esriConfig.portalUrl}/`).toString();

    esriConfig.fontsUrl = portalFontsUrl;

    const portalFontsInterceptor: RequestInterceptor = {
        urls: portalFontsUrl,
        before: (params) =&amp;gt; {
            // Portal font files are static resources and should be requested without credentials.
            params.requestOptions.withCredentials = false;
            params.requestOptions.useProxy = false;
        },
        error: (error) =&amp;gt; {
            logService.warn('Portal font request failed', { error });
        }
    };

    esriConfig.request.interceptors?.push(portalFontsInterceptor);
}&lt;/LI-CODE&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;For everyone checking on that, it may be helpful to know, there are at least three URLs the fonts can be asked from:&lt;BR /&gt;1) From ArcGIS when there is not fontsUrl defined at all: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="SebastianKrings_0-1780092276145.png" style="width: 400px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/153256i2CFFF9E17390D4DA/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="SebastianKrings_0-1780092276145.png" alt="SebastianKrings_0-1780092276145.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;2) From a local path ('assets' here) delivered with the app itself: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="SebastianKrings_1-1780092307321.png" style="width: 400px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/153257i2A1F6AD9767C9BE9/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="SebastianKrings_1-1780092307321.png" alt="SebastianKrings_1-1780092307321.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;3) From Portal using the interceptor above:&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;span class="lia-inline-image-display-wrapper lia-image-align-inline" image-alt="SebastianKrings_2-1780092328722.png" style="width: 400px;"&gt;&lt;img src="https://community.esri.com/t5/image/serverpage/image-id/153258i465C758EC30C0332/image-size/medium?v=v2&amp;amp;px=400" role="button" title="SebastianKrings_2-1780092328722.png" alt="SebastianKrings_2-1780092328722.png" /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;</description>
